#77673f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#77673f is composed of 46.7% red, 40.4%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.4% magenta, 47.1%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 42.9 degrees, a saturation of 30.8% and a lightness of 35.7%. #77673f color hex could be obtained by blending #eece7e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#77673f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#faf9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#77673f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#625e54 is the less saturated color, while #b68200 is the most saturated one.
